Abstract:

Removal of acid dyes from aqueous media has been effectively regarded and for this aim various methods have been tested. So in this study a new study a new physical modification of mesoporous silica SBA15 with PAMAM dendirmer as a new modifier and this application for the removal of acid red 266 AR266 from aqueous media has been verfied. SBA-15, SBA-15-CI and SBA-15-PAMAM were synthesized and then were characteized by FTIR. Also the surface morphology of SBA-15 was recognizaed by tranmission electron microscopy TEM.also important parameters for effective adsorption of acid dye were studied. pseudo -first order and pseudo second order kinetics models were analyzed to characterizing of adsorption rate. the calculated thermodynamic parmeters represented the exothermic and spontaneous nature of the adsorption process. the results repressented, SBA-15-Den can be applied as an affective nano adsorbent for removal of acid dye from aqueous media.
